我想弄清楚当前用户Country的最快方法是什么。我知道网上有很多位置示例,我的实际问题是:因为我不太关心精度,如果我使用RegionInfo.CurrentRegion.DisplayName;
找出用户所在国,是否可以?
使用这种方法有什么缺点(除了精确度)?
答案 0 :(得分:1)
不,你不应该使用RegionInfo.CurrentRegion。
例如,我住在黑山,但我手机上的RegionInfo.CurrentRegion将返回美国,这距离这里差不多4000英里。
你必须使用Geolocator
类。 Here's some sample code.